No, there is no direct train from Amsterdam to Ancenis. However, there are services departing from Amsterdam station and arriving at Ancenis station via Paris Nord.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 11h 3m.

The distance between Amsterdam and Ancenis is 706.3 km. The road distance is 872 km.
You can take a train from Amsterdam Centraal to Ancenis via Paris Nord, Gare du Nord, Gare Montparnasse,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2, and Angers St Laud in around 6h 36m.
